Marrakech – A first impression

First day in Marrakech.. I just returned to the hotel after taking a
rather extensive stroll through the town. I only had a very rough idea
of the directions but this didn’t keep me from finding my way to the
the “Djemma el Fna” (the place of the beheaded), which is probably the
most well-known site in town. I managed to grab some food and tea, and
even found a post office which sold me some stamps. Observation:
Moroccans seem to be not too concerned about jumping the queue – so I
quickly adjusted to this custom, he he. Afterwards I decided to walk
back to the hotel, with the possibility in mind to catch a taxi on the
way to save some time and energy. So I turned to head into the way I
had come from but somehow everything started to look different almost
an instant after I had left the open place. Tiny shops and strange
looking cloths, spices and all kinds of things the purpose of which
you might only vaguely imagine, gloomy and very narrow allies, often
roofed by canvas or wooden planks or other types of canopy. And in all
of this, crowds and crowds of a crawling combination of tourists,
merchants, mules, beggars, stray cats and motorcycle children who make
it a sport to almost run into you, avoiding a crash in the last
moment, speeding off with lots of honking and laughter.
Before I knew it, I was completely lost, flattered with the huge
variety of the souqs, new surprises behind every corner. For example,
a motorcycle garage completely smeared in motor oil, size of a shower
cabin, right next to a stand selling the finest fabrics.
After one hour of being lost, roughly orienting with the help of sky
patches visible through the canopy every now and then, I happened onto
a street, with some taxis. The ride was not so very long, which shows
I must have walked into a good direction, and so I got back to the
hotel. Now is the time for a good sip of Johnny, relaxing, writing this
piece of random text, and heading out again later.
By the way: It is begin of January, and the weather was pretty hot
today, well above 20 degrees centigrade I would say, only in the
afternoon it started to cool down a bit and got more windy. Somehow
there seems to be desert sand in the air, my eyes are all grained… funny.
